Mira —

Evacuation-chair store on level 3 (beside the Nordgate stairwell) was restocked today: four chairs, all serviced by Faulkner Safety. Inspection tags renewed through next quarter. One chair from level 5 is still out for repair; chase it Thursday if not returned. Store must stay locked — fire marshal flagged it twice last audit. Door uses the keypad, not badges. Current code below.

staff pass of baweg-bawep = bdg-AIU-1

Subject: Cut-over summary — Larkspur handlers

Team,

The Larkspur order-intake handlers moved to the new serverless runtime on Tuesday. Cold starts dropped from ~2.4s to ~600ms after we enabled provisioned concurrency on the three hottest functions and trimmed the dependency layer. Two handlers still spike during the morning batch window; we'll revisit memory sizing next sprint. No customer-facing errors were recorded during the cut-over window. For the sync, the runtime settings we landed on are captured below.

service settings:
oliath:
  log_level: debug
  metrics_host: metrics.oliath.zemvarsys.internal
  pool_size: 8

Deploy step 4: the Varrow resolver batching patch eliminates the N+1 queries on the `orderLines` field. Security note: the dataloader cache is per-request only; no cross-tenant leakage. After merging, redeploy the Quillgate service and regenerate the persisted query manifest. Then add the signing secret to `.env.production` on the line below.

vault entry, fadup-tagag: RELAY_SECRET8=2fd92179

Spreadsheet exports in Quillbase buffer the full row set before streaming, so memory scales with row count times average cell width, not file size. Tenants on the Marlow cluster regularly export 400k rows, which peaks around 1.8 GB per worker; anything past that triggers the OOM killer and a silent retry storm. We sized the export pool assuming two concurrent large exports per node. Future maintainers should revisit the limits below before raising tenant row caps; the current constants are as follows.

constants for yaduf-fahag:
BUDGETS = {
    "kelix": 528,
    "briwyn": 734,
}